Brighton booked their place in the last 16 of the Europa League with a 1-0 win over Marseille thanks to a breathtaking late winner from Joao Pedro.
Roberto De Zerbi’s side were headed for second in Group B and a play-off against a Champions League dropout in February until Pedro’s 88th-minute winner.
A thunderous strike from the competition’s top scorer sent the Amex Stadium into ecstasy and boosted them to the top of the group over the seasoned French campaigners.
Marseille had defended resolutely, only needing a draw, but Brighton finally drew blood and from their clung on for a special victory.
